Emerging Trends in the Microbial Identification Market
The microbial identification market is shaped by several emerging trends that are influencing its future:- Next-Generation Sequencing (NGS): NGS technologies are becoming increasingly prevalent, providing high-throughput and precise identification of microbial species. This trend supports more detailed and rapid microbial analysis, enhancing both research and clinical diagnostics.
- Automation and AI: The integration of automation with artificial intelligence streamlines microbial identification processes. AI-driven systems enhance accuracy and speed while minimizing manual intervention, expediting the overall process.
- Portable Diagnostic Devices: There is growing interest in portable or point-of-care devices within the microbial identification field. These devices enable on-site testing and yield immediate results, improving access to diagnostics in remote or field settings.
- Data Analytics: Advanced data analytics and machine learning applied to microbial identification enhance data interpretation and trend analysis. This trend facilitates the identification of patterns and forecasting of microbial behavior.
- Environmental Monitoring: Increasingly, microbial identification technologies are being used for environmental monitoring. This trend aids in tracking and managing microbial contamination in various environments, such as water and food sources.

Microbial Identification Market Drivers and Challenges
The microbial identification market is governed by technological, economic, and regulatory forces. Following are some major drivers and challenges:The factors responsible for driving the microbial identification market include:
- Technological Advancements: Developments in NGS and automation enhance the capability to identify microbes, driving the market through increased speed and precision.
- Rising Incidence of Infectious Diseases: The increasing prevalence of infectious diseases boosts the demand for advanced microbial identification solutions, vital for effective diagnosis and treatment.
- Need for Rapid Diagnostics: The demand for timely diagnostic tools across various sectors encourages the adoption of advanced microbial identification technologies.
- Regulatory Support: Favorable regulatory environments boost the development and adoption of new microbial identification technologies, fostering market growth.
Challenges in the microbial identification market are:
- Complexity of Technologies: Advanced microbial identification technologies can be challenging to implement, as integrating them into existing workflows requires training and expertise.
- Regulatory Challenges: Complex regulatory requirements for new technologies can delay product development and market entry.

Country-Wise Outlook for the Microbial Identification Market
The microbial identification market is evolving due to technological advancements and a growing demand for accuracy and efficiency. Recent developments in key countries include:- United States: The U.S. leads in adopting next-generation sequencing technologies for microbial identification, allowing for high-resolution data collection and rapid diagnostic capabilities in clinical and research settings.
- China: Significant investments in automation and AI-driven microbial identification systems are enhancing speed and accuracy for microbial detection, supporting large-scale public health and research initiatives.
- Germany: Germany is at the forefront of developing advanced biochemical and molecular methods for microbial identification. Innovations are improving pathogen detection precision and expanding applications in environmental monitoring.
- India: The growth of affordable microbial identification technologies is on the rise in India, focusing on solutions that ensure access to proper diagnostics in clinical and research practices, particularly in resource-limited settings.
- Japan: In Japan, microbial identification systems are increasingly integrated with advanced data analytics and machine learning, enhancing the identification and tracking of microbial threats with greater accuracy and efficiency.
